Mother of twins killed in Prizren demands life imprisonment for Milosh Pleskoviq
The mother of two twin sons killed in Prizren, Mihrije Daçaj, has once again demanded life imprisonment for Milosh Pleskoviq, who is accused of war crimes in the Prizren area.
After the conclusion of today’s hearing at the Court of Appeal, which reviewed the appeal against the ruling of the Basic Court in Prishtina in the case of Milosh Pleskoviq, Mother Mihrije told the media that “I had nothing to bury.”
Life imprisonment was also requested by lawyer Gent Gjini, who stated that this crime was macabre.
At today’s hearing, the defendant’s lawyer, Jovana Filipoviq, claimed that this crime was not committed by Pleskoviq.
Lawyer Blend Gjini described this as a “mockery,” warning that they will not stop seeking life imprisonment.
Milosh Pleskoviq was sentenced to 15 years in prison on July 31, 2025. He is accused of killing of three Albanian civilians and the wounding of several others during the war in Kosovo.
